Building Condition Surveys and Assessments

Building Condition Assessments and Surveys look to inspect the physical, mechanical and electrical condition of your buildings, systems and external areas. Ensuring Statutory and Health and Safety compliance. They assess the building in that moment in time, offering an overview of the health and condition of a building where recommendations of required works and risk concerns, or where defects or deterioration can be identified as a legislative need as well as preventative measures to maintain standards.

We provide qualified surveyors to carry out the building condition surveys (which roughly takes around 45 minutes) as a visual inspection at a time to suit you and your people with a full suite of options and suggestions of what needs to be carried out, timeframes of how long that will take to rectify alongside a full report and quote of reparation works for proposed remedial action as well as any future planned maintenance that can also be assessed.

Fully Comprehensive Fire Door Surveys

We offer fully comprehensive Fire Door Surveys with detailed reports on the condition of the entire doorset. It is the legal responsibility (according to the Fire Safety Order Oct. 2005) and requirement to ensure that fire and escape doors are installed correctly and maintained at all times.

Planned, scheduled and assessed fire door surveys ensures compliance and safety is maintained. Regular inspections are needed in all areas where your fire doors are in place and more so in high-use areas where footfall is greater and where wear and tear will appear more quickly.

We fit Forza supplied fire doors with certification, usually FD30 and FD60 fire rated standards, that can withstand a fire for a minimum of 30 or 60 minutes. All of our fitters are BRE Academy, Timber Fire Doors, Installation, Repair and Maintenance Certified, trained and qualified. Meaning that a high standard of inspection and methodology is applied across all building/property types.

Continued maintenance and consistent checks of your fire doors, doorsets, intumescent strips, frames, hinges and self-closing devices ensures full operation is always at optimum level at any given time and that any corrective action from inspective checks can be scheduled to maintain commercial as well as legal standards.

Regulatory Compliant Electrical Fixed Wire Testing

Electrical Fixed Wire Testing maintains your electrical installations and circuits throughout your buildings, looking at safety and regulatory compliance. For example, this could include the testing of; main panels, distribution boards, lights, air conditioning and plug sockets.

In London and throughout the whole of the UK, Fixed Wire Testing is a legal requirement for commercial properties and maintains electrical safety with the frequency of these tests dependent of the property/building ranging from 1, 3 and 5 years dependent on the property and installation itself.

Compliance aligns with the HSE Act (Health and Safety at Work) as well as Electricity at Work regulations (1989). We offer qualified testers, reliable and legally compliant installations alongside Electrical Fixed Wire Testing.

Robust Duration Test Emergency Lighting Testing

Emergency Lighting Testing

System types can vary the volume of frequency that your emergency lighting should be tested, however, as a general rule of thumb it is important to have emergency lighting ‘flick tested on and off’ monthly as well as a full annual duration test.

The lighting of emergency routes and exits should be illuminated by indicated signs in the event of an emergency and where normal lighting fails. Emergency lighting is a legal UK requirement within commercial buildings covered under the BS 5266 standard and also under the Fire Safety Reform (2005) as well as other regulatory and legal standards/reforms.

All of our testing inspections are carried out by qualified and accredited electricians where robust and thorough testing and compliance of your emergency lighting is assessed.
